Crafting Creative Cards by Stitching

Marie Mogavero learned a new craft/skill while wintering in Florida and she is willing to share this technique.  Designs are transferred to card stock and with simple stitching techniques, one is able to create very special, one-of-a-kind cards for family, friends and special occasions. 

Join us at St. Mary's Church in Hillsboro, NH on Monday, September 17 at 10 a.m. to learn is art.

FAKE APPS AND WEB SITES: If it's too good to be true, it is!

Hackers gain unauthorized access through fake apps or website links.
This is commonly known as phishing.
When you click on a link or share a link which looks like a real good deal, (A large discount coupon, or a free gun or car, etc.) you have automatically given the hacker access to your username and password. The hacker now has immediate access to your account. Now all he has to do is use his newly found credentials (yours) to log in and send a personal message to all of your friends. When your friends click on the link he gains access to their accounts also.
So, PLEASE, PLEASE stop sharing these “too good to be true” endorsements.
